Understanding the Bitumen AH130
Bitumen AH130, a crucial component in construction materials, offers unique characteristics that make it a preferred choice in various infrastructure projects. Derived from refined crude oil, AH130 boasts specific qualities that set it apart in the construction industry.
Distinguishing Features of Asphalt AH-130:
It is known for its distinctive combination of viscosity, hardness, and binding properties, making it suitable for a wide array of applications. Bitumen AH130 key attributes include:
Penetration Range: AH130 falls within a specific penetration range, indicating its consistency and workability in different temperatures.
Softening Point: The softening point of AH130 is crucial for its performance in diverse construction scenarios.

Applications of Asphalt AH-130
Bitumen AH130 finds extensive use in several construction applications, including road construction, asphalt mixtures, roofing materials, waterproofing, pavement sealants, coatings, and industrial applications such as corrosion protection for pipes and tanks.

Specification of Bitumen AH130
SPECIFICATION | UNIT | VALUE | TEST METHOD |
Penetration | 1/10 Millimetres (mm | 80-130 | ASTM D5 |
Softening Point | Degree Celsius (°C) | 42-52 | ASTM D36 |
Density, 25°C | Kilogram per Cubic Meter (kg/m³) | 1.000/1.060 | ASTM D71/D3289 |
Ductility, 25°C | Centimetres per Second (cm/s) | 100 min | ASTM D113 |
Loss On Heating | Weight Percentage (WT%) | 0.5 Max | ASTM D6 |
Drop-in Penetration After Heating | Percentage (%) | 20 max | ASTM D6/D5 |
Flash Point (Cleveland Open Cup) | Degree Celsius (°C) | 225 min | ASTM D92 |
Solubility in Trichloroethylene | Weight Percentage (WT%) | 99 min | ASTM D4 |
Loss of Weight | Percentage (%) | 0.8 max | ASTM D1754 |
Retained Penetration After Thin Film | Percentage (%) | 50 min | ASTM D5 |
Ductility 25°C After Thin Film Oven | Centimetres per Second (cm/s) | 100 min | ASTM D113 |
Ductility 15°C After Thin Film Oven | Centimetres per Second (cm/s) | 100 min | ASTM D113 |
Temperature | Degree Celsius (°C) | Max 90-110 above the Soft | |
Bitumen Content | Percentage (%) | 99.9 min | ASTM D4 |
